What's Happening?
Marat Khusnutdinov, a 23-year-old winger for the Boston Bruins, has been making significant contributions to his team's recent successes. Khusnutdinov scored the decisive goal in a shootout against the Islanders,
showcasing his ability to perform under pressure. His recent performances have earned him a spot on the top line, filling in for the injured Elias Lindholm. Khusnutdinov's resilience and skill have been praised by his coach, Marco Sturm, and teammates.
